The minimum stimulation needed to detect a particular stimulus 50 percent of the time is called the:

A Difference threshold
B Absolute threshold
C Just noticeable difference
D Sensory adaptation

✓ Correct Answer: Option B

The absolute threshold is the minimum intensity of a stimulus that can be detected by an organism 50 percent of the time. It represents the lowest limit of sensory awareness.
